CVE-2013-1132 describes mult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in Cisco Unified Communications Domain Manager, specifically impacting the IptAccountMgmt, IptFeatureConfigTemplateMgmt, IptFeatureDisplayPolicyMgmt, and IptProviderMgmt pages. With a CVSS score of 4.3 (AV:N/AC:M/Au:N/C:N/I:P/A:N), this vulnerability allows unauthenticated rem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ML, leading to potential information disclosure or session hijacking. There is no evidence of active exploitation, publicly available exploit code, or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
